get-programming-with-go

command module
v0.0.0-...-231ee88 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jul 21, 2025 License: BSD-2-Clause Imports: 6 Imported by: 0

README

Get Programming with Go

Build and Test

Available from Manning Publications https://www.manning.com/books/get-programming-with-go.

Try out these examples in The Go Playground: https://go.dev/play/

If you downloaded this code from the Manning website, you can browse the latest version online at: https://github.com/nathany/get-programming-with-go.

Documentation

Overview

Script to remove AsciiDoctor comments from source code listings when brought over from the book.

Directories

Path Synopsis
Package cmd provides helper functions for testing main packages.
Package cmd provides helper functions for testing main packages.
lesson01
playground command
lesson02
arguments command
distance command
fmt command
lightspeed command
How long does it take to get to Mars?
How long does it take to get to Mars?
mars command
My weight loss program.
My weight loss program.
rand command
shortconst command
shortcut command
travel command
weightloss command
lesson03
compare command
concise-switch command
contains command
countdown command
if command
infinity command
launch command
leap command
room command
switch command
switch-room command
torch command
lesson04
loop command
random-date command
scope command
scope-rules command
short-if command
short-loop command
short-switch command
lesson06
default command
dimes command
float command
fmt command
pi command
rounding-error command
temperature command
third command
lesson07
bits command
bits-wrap command
inspect command
inspect-type command
integers-wrap command
time command
wrap command
lesson08
alpha command
Alpha Centauri is 41.3 trillion kilometers away
Alpha Centauri is 41.3 trillion kilometers away
andromeda command
constant command
exponent command
lesson09
caesar command
code-point command
index command
raw command
raw-lines command
raw-type command
rot13 command
rune command
shalom command
spanish command
spanish-range command
upper command
lesson10
ariane command
bool command
itoa command
launch command
mars-age command
range command
rune-convert command
tobool command
lesson12
kelvin command
lesson13
celsius command
kelvin command
lesson14
anonymous command
calibrate command
funcvar command
masquerade command
sensor command
lesson16
array command
array-loop command
array-range command
array-value command
chess command
composite command
dwarfs command
terraform command
lesson17
dwarf-slice command
hyperspace command
slicing command
slicing-default command
slicing-strings command
sort command
lesson18
append command
slice-append command
slice-dump command
slice-make command
variadic command
lesson19
comma-ok command
frequency command
group command
map command
set command
whoops command
lesson21
curiosity command
json command
json-tags command
location command
slice-struct command
struct command
struct-literal command
struct-value command
lesson22
construct command
coordinate command
world command
lesson23
average command
collision command
compose command
embed command
sol command
unorganized command
lesson24
coordinate command
shout command
stardate command
stardater command
starship command
stringer command
talk command
whir command
lesson26
array command
birthday command
day command
home command
interface command
interior command
martian command
memory command
method command
nasa command
slice command
struct command
superpowers command
type command
lesson27
default command
fn command
guard command
interface command
map command
method command
mirepoix command
nopanic command
slice command
sort command
valid command
lesson28
defer command
files command
panic command
proverbs command
sudoku1 command
sudoku2 command
sudoku3 command
writer command
lesson30
pipeline1 command
pipeline2 command
pipeline3 command
select1 command
select2 command
simplechan command
sleepygopher command
sleepygophers command
lesson31
mutex command
positionworker command
printworker command
rover command
scrape command
solutions
capstone20/life command
lesson03/guess command
lesson06/piggy command
lesson07/piggy command
lesson08/canis command
lesson09/caesar command
lesson10/input command
lesson16/chess command
lesson19/words command
lesson23/gps command
lesson26/turtle command
lesson28/url command
lesson31/rover command

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L